Select Brand:

Show All


£1.40

Dispatch on next business day

£508.36

Dispatch on next business day

£71.93

Dispatch on next business day

£42.76

Dispatch on next business day

£23.42

Dispatch on next business day

£361.24

Dispatch on next business day

£49.28

Dispatch on next business day

£559.56

Dispatch on next business day

£181.01

Dispatch on next business day